Historical Context: From Local Bars to Digital Platforms<\/h2>\n

Historically, pokies occupied a central role in Australian social venues\u2014pubs, clubs, and hotels\u2014becoming embedded in the cultural fabric. According to the Australian Gambling Statistics 2022, over 48% of the nation’s gambling expenditure is directed toward electronic gaming machines, reflecting their popularity. The transition from physical to online platforms marked a pivotal moment, driven by technological advancements and internet accessibility.<\/p>\n

Online pokies offer benefits such as convenience, variety, and innovative gameplay features, appealing to a broader demographic. However, this shift also raised concerns about gambling harm and the need for rigorous regulation to protect consumers.<\/p>\n

Regulatory Landscape: Striking a Balance Between Innovation and Consumer Protection<\/h2>\n

Australia’s federal and state governments approach online gambling regulation with a combination of strict laws and adaptive policies. The Interactive Gambling Act 2001 restricts most online casino operations except those licensed and regulated by specific jurisdictions in Australia, such as certain licensed online clubs or casinos with prior approval.<\/p>\n

In recent years, changes have aimed to enhance transparency and harm minimization. Notably, the Australian Communications and Media Authority (ACMA) actively enforces compliance, including blocking unlicensed operations. This regulatory framework fosters a controlled environment where Australian players can access safe and trustworthy online pokies.<\/p>\n
